Top SDKs that take your iOS Software package from Good to Fantastic

Third-party SDKs or application development packages are the least complicated and most effective way to raise the functionality within your app as well as integrate functions that boost both the person experience as well as the app’s efficiency. According to a report by SafeDK, apps made use of an average of teen. 8 SDKs in 2017.

Aside from your own app’s key value, there are a variety of additional layers involving functionality it is advisable to offer, to make a wholesome experience. You need extension cables like social websites integration, statistics, advertising, tests, feedback along with a ton associated with other characteristics. Fortunately for developers, you can find hundreds of very useful and also well-made SDKs available for iOS apps, that with just a few traces of codes, seamlessly become a part of your own personal app and let you to expand your app’s boundaries, adjusting some spectacular experiences.

So now are the top 10 third-party SDKs you should consider integrating into your up coming iOS app:

1 . Firebase (from Google)
The particular core involving Firebase is essentially focused on top-notch quantitative mobile analytics, offering you in-depth records from customer segmentation for you to app dives, ad-spend RETURN ON INVESTMENT and user behavior. Increasing the stats is Firebase’s integration having Google Adwords and also a number of other Google designer tools, giving you a far-reaching control above your app’s situation.

installment payments on your Flurry
Further maximizing the usefulness of cellular app statistics, Flurry has a arsenal connected with features. It can be currently bundled with up to 900, 000 applications world wide and gives anyone access to far reaching data about your users, end user segmentation, advertisement spend as well as a whole lot considerably more. What’s better is it’s very convenient software that allows you to produce up to 12 custom dashboards right on it is 1 typical dashboard, which means that you can keep track of up to ten different programs in one spot.

3. Appsee
Looking to answer often the ‘ why’ of analytics, behind the actual ‘ what’, you can use any qualitative statistics SDK such as Appsee. In addition to just supplying you with usage info, Appsee in addition provides that you simply number of ways to comprehend why individuals are taking a number of actions. Appsee’s touch heatmaps, user passes, real-time analytics and drive symbolication aid not only assess the app’s performance however fix the problem regions and enhance their UI/UX.

5. Crashlytics
Of all the various problems that can easily hurt a good app, the most damaging some may be definitely accidents. The probability of a user coming back to your diminishes using every collision, and hence you require a sturdy protection against this stuff. Crashlytics is an excellent SDK to integrate with your app, because it helps considerably reduce dives by giving an individual minutely specific crash reviews that will let you know about every relevant factor such as device power supply status, closeness sensor, cost in progress, wi-fi connection and even phone direction. It then collates data to offer clear information that may help separate the reasons on the crash along with fix them. It offers a superior real time running and notifies as well as directs friendly reminders to remind you involving problems that watch for solutions.

five. Instabug
When you need a new bug confirming solution in which also supplies in-app responses along with ?screenshots, screen recordings and other support you may require to know and repair bugs quicker, you can go with Instabug. This type of SDK provides tremendous makes use of in the beta testing period too an excellent leaf blower beta testers can take the screenshot as well as draw onto it to show exactly where they came across a problem. Once the app should go live, Instabug also helps a person provide level of quality in-app assistance where you can support users without it having to abandon your application. From annotated screenshots to see hierarchy, screen recordings as well as user dating profiles, Instabug experience it all.

some. TestFairy
Talking about beta testing, there are SDKs that will help make your personal beta lab tests more useful and useful. TestFairy is only one that usually takes screen-recordings on the specific checks, so you know clearly, just what exactly was analyzed and what transpired during that test. TestFairy files any lock-ups or pesky insects and studies them, and in addition allows testers to do the identical by simply shaking their devices. In short, this is a complete beta testing SDK that likewise acts as an awesome tool with regard to collecting person feedback.

7. Optimizely
If you’re contemplating A/B testing, you definitely must Optimizely SDK. With its menu of capabilities that offers A/B testing resources for both equally mobile net and cellular apps. Optimizely is an user friendly, code-free visual editor lets you make fast visual becomes any function you are A/B testing, in addition to roll them out immediately without having to experience app store home loan approvals, which everyone knows can be a tiresome process. To create things better yet, Optimizely now offers advanced resources like geo-targeting and attitudinal targeting.

6. Facebook Cellular
Developing a Facebook SDK seems like an obvious choice to get pretty much every software today. Making it possible for social sign in reduces friction, allowing discussing on Facebook or myspace increases proposal and the range of tools Zynga offers which will make developers’ lives easier is enthralling. Thus definitely take into account integrating facebook SDK in your iOS software, and get access to deep linking from interpersonal feed, and also a bevy connected with other uses.

9. Chartboost
An excellent advertising SDK might well phone tracker function as a backbone of your respective app’s income model. Chartboost is one of the leading app monetization SDKs to get iOS apps in which focuses largely on game playing apps, and is also used by some of the top video gaming apps. Number of Chartboost is it effectively fine tunes the advertising and marketing in a way that areas the customer’s play time, preserving ads strictly non-intrusive. That uses mobile video and also interstitial adverts and makes these individuals feel like an organic extension in the game, hence the app practical experience isn’t afflicted by advertising. Chartboost provides cross promotion ads, game-ad system and a strong deals souk.

10. AppLift
AppLift lets you improve the results within your app marketing strategy. From establishing your app to selling it, jogging campaigns, obtain to actually retargeting, AppLift has equipment for it almost all. It provides advanced data implementation and extensive targeting in conjunction with audience managing capabilities offering you a complete selection of applications to take control of your sales strategies. With its system DataLift fish hunter 360, AppLift permits you to access all major mobile arrays across the world, so that you could grow and also retain good quality users.

Wrapping Up
And so those are usually 10 of the top SDKs used by best iOS apps. Dependant upon what kind of operation you wish to add in your application, you can select your favorites outside of these. Naturally , there are numerous SDKs in existence and it can end up being overwhelming to take one. Nevertheless in skepticism, go with the most beneficial. From advertizing and statistics to assessment and in-app feedback, that list has it all, to generate your software package development more powerful.

error: